React Web Developer

Location: Any

Form of employment: Freelance (B2B)

Salary: Set per project

247® Studio is an award-winning design studio that combines extraordinary design with high-quality development. We are looking for ambitious developers to join us as partners to jointly provide customers with creations that deliver exceptional experiences.

Szukamy ambitnych programistów, którzy dołączą do nas jako partnerzy, aby wspólnie dostarczać klientom kreacje zapewniające wyjątkowe doświadczenia.

If you are a conscientious and responsible person who wants to work on interesting projects - we are waiting for your application

Requirements :

  • First of all, the aesthetic sense

    Our designers create thoughtful and precise visual compositions. Your task will be to “translate” them into a functional web application with special attention to any distances, animation timings or general look & feel. You will get the final effect and functionality in the Figma project, but the implemented application must work like a Swiss watch and be pleasant to use - exactly as the designers planned it.

  • Self-reliance

    On some projects you will work with other developers, but some will be entirely your responsibility. We create a team of developers who are in constant contact and help each other to develop the best solutions. However, we operate according to the principle “I will help you come up with a solution, but I will not do it for you”. Your project is ultimately your responsibility.

  • Knowledge of our tech-stack

    We build most applications in React with the Next.js framework. Our preferred CMS is Sanity. While knowing the first two is key, as developers we know that being able to learn quickly is more important than knowing a specific CMS. We are able to explain our standard for creating CMS panels. We write the code in TypeScript - at least basic knowledge of type declarations is also required.

  • Ability to plan your own work

    We work in a trusted environment, which means that no one will stand on you with a whip and count how many lines of code you create per day. Do you prefer to work at night? No problem. However, we have deadlines that we must meet. As long as you fit into the schedule and the result of your work meets expectations - your mode of operation is solely your business. But remember that the result of your work will be evaluated in the end by designers, and then by even more demanding customers. We can't afford the customer to be our QA — you are responsible for the quality of your project.

  • Creating applications at a high aesthetic level

    Have we mentioned this before? Possibly. But this is a very important point.

Nice to have :

  • Knowledge of REST API

    Some of our projects are integrated with external systems. Knowledge of the mechanisms of such integrations will be a plus, the rest is in the documentation :)

  • Knowledge of SEO/GEO/SEM Principles

    Our applications are often business tools that need to perform. A well-used framework will ensure high performance of the application, but proper positioning preparation is also part of our job. We have developed standards that we will explain - but their exploration and methodology of application will be on your side.

  • Knowledge of GROQ/GraphQL

    It will be useful to know the syntax to allow an effective and secure connection of the application with the headless CMS. If you don't already know, you will have to learn :)

  • Three.js/react-three-fiber

    Sometimes our applications use 3D elements. Knowing how scenes, objects, light sources and cameras work will be a great asset.

We offer :

  • Clear and transparent terms of cooperation

    This is not a full-time job offer, we are looking for independent freelancers. You can always count on the support of designers, a dedicated Project Manager and other developers. We settle by design - at the beginning we set the deadline and salary, but already having the project ready and accepted by the client. You always know what to do, when and for how much.

  • Very interesting, but also demanding projects

    We work with many larger and smaller companies domestic and abroad. You will have the opportunity to develop web applications for companies that are often leaders in their industries. However, no matter the size of the company, our talented designers give their all. We will be happy to tag you as a contributor in any project mention we post.

  • Flexible working hours

    It was a little higher about this, but your working time depends only on you. You need to reconcile the project with other responsibilities, studies or employment - this is absolutely doable. The only condition is the final quality and adherence to the established schedules.

  • Ability to work remotely, hybrid or stationary

    If you prefer to work surrounded by people, we invite you to our office in Gdynia. Or maybe you like silence and solitude, because then it is easier for you to focus - there is no problem with that either. The result is of the utmost importance to us.

Values

Each of our activities is based on several key values that translate into the quality of cooperation and results.

  • Comprehensive approach to the brand

    We don't just design individual elements — we look at the brand as a system. We combine communication strategy, design and web development to create coherent solutions that support business, sales and image goals.

  • Transparency in the relationship with the client

    We believe in transparency at every stage of our work. From the first meeting, the client's goals become our goals, so decisions and results are clear and without surprises.

  • Design that works — not just looks

    We avoid “nice design for the sake of effect”. Each design solution is based on an understanding of the brand, its audience and real challenges, so that it brings real business benefits.

  • Effects measured by real benefits

    Efficiency and concrete results are key. We are looking for solutions that maximize the potential of the brand and the budget - we do not decorate, but reinforce.

  • Deep awareness of context

    Working with a brand begins with understanding not only its history, but also the market, competition and audience expectations. This awareness is the basis of good strategic and design decisions.

  • Partnerships and a common goal

    We act as a partner, not a “contractor”. Relationships are based on trust, dialogue and co-responsibility for the development of the client's business, which gives better results than working in isolation.